Rwanda's overall inflation rate decelerated for the fourth month to 4.1% in October 2025, the lowest since February, compared to October's 5.1%.
The heavyweight food & non-alcoholic beverages index fell by 1.1%, marking the first decrease in a year, after a 1% rise in October, with vegetable prices dropping more sharply (-10.2% vs -7%).
In the meantime, price-growth slowed a bit for some categories, including alcoholic beverages & tobacco (14.4% vs 15%); clothing & footwear (5.3% vs 5.4%) and housing & utilities (4.5% vs 4.8%).
On a monthly basis, consumer prices edged down by 0.1% in November, after rising by 1% in the prior month.
